DeepMind has launched AlphaGenome, an AI model to predict how single DNA variants impact gene regulation in the human genome's non-coding regions, offering high-resolution predictions on molecular processes across 1 million DNA base pairs.
AlphaGenome outperforms existing models in sequence prediction benchmarks and variant-effect tasks, providing insights into gene function, mutation impacts, and disease mechanisms.
The architecture of AlphaGenome combines convolutional layers, transformer models, and final layers to analyze non-coding regions, improving understanding of genomic tasks.
Although AlphaGenome excels in many areas, it still faces challenges in predicting distant DNA interactions and hasn't been validated for personal genome interpretation or clinical use.
